The caregiver application form with social security number in Sacramento is a critical document designed to streamline the hiring process of caregivers for clients requiring assistance in their homes. This form facilitates the appointment of caregivers, detailing the specific services they will provide, such as assistance with daily living activities and medication scheduling. Users are instructed to provide accurate personal information, including social security numbers, which is essential for background checks and payroll purposes. A clear schedule of caregiving hours is outlined, with changes requiring advance notice. The form emphasizes the independent contractor status of caregivers, which protects both parties with respect to liabilities and employment rights. To become a caregiver in California, meet state requirements (work authorization, background check, good health), complete a Home Care Aide certification course and provide proof of vaccinations and a negative TB test.

Go to an IHSS Provider Orientation given by the county. Here you will learn important information about the program and the requirements for you to follow as a provider. Complete, sign and return the IHSS Program Provider Enrollment Form (SOC 426) directly to the County IHSS Office or IHSS Public Authority.

Home Care Aide Application Process Access the Guardian Applicant Portal at . Create an Account by clicking “Register as a new user.” A temporary password will be sent to your email account. Enter Application Information. Retrieve the Live Scan Form.

The Home Care Services Branch (HCSB) is responsible for licensing Home Care Organizations including processing applications, receiving and responding to complaints and conducting unannounced visits to ensure compliance.

To obtain a Home Health Aide license in California, you need to complete a state-approved training program that includes both classroom and practical instruction. You can choose between a 120-hour HHA course or, if you already hold a CNA certification, a shorter 40-hour HHA course.
